当前位置: X-MOL 学术Future Gener. Comput. Syst. › 论文详情
Our official English website, www.x-mol.net, welcomes your feedback! (Note: you will need to create a separate account there.)
Guaranteeing end-to-end QoS provisioning in SOA based SDN architecture: A survey and Open Issues
Future Generation Computer Systems ( IF 7.5 ) Pub Date : 2021-02-19 , DOI: 10.1016/j.future.2021.02.011
Shuraia Khan , Farookh Khadeer Hussain , Omar K. Hussain

Ensuring end-to-end Quality of Services (QoS) is a challenging aspect in traditional network architectures. Software-Defined Network (SDN), as the new norm of the network, has ascended in response to a traditional network’s limitations. SDN’s benefits are its ability to provide a global networking view, programmability, decouple the data plane with the control plane. Integrating SDN architecture with Service-Oriented Architecture (SOA) paradigm brings a novel network-based notion for service delivery. However, it also introduces new challenges for maintaining the QoS in these networks. Researchers from both academia and industry have proposed and developed several resolutions for QoS management in SDNs. However, gaps still exist in developing and applying such resolutions for QoS management in SOA-based SDNs. This review paper aims to identify these gaps by representing a sketch of the effectiveness of the existing QoS management techniques in SOA-based SDNs. We first identify the four different requirements that QoS management techniques need to meet to be applied in SOA-based SDNs. We then categorize the relevant QoS management approaches into five main categories of QoS based controller design, Resource allocation-based approach, Queue scheduling and management-based approach, QoS-driven optimal routing, and Service Level Agreement (SLA) based quality management in SDN. We then compare the working of techniques in each category against the identified requirements for guaranteeing end-to-end QoS provisioning in SOA based SDN architecture and present directions for future research.



中文翻译:

在基于SOA的SDN架构中保证端到端QoS设置:调查和未解决的问题

在传统网络体系结构中,确保端到端服务质量(QoS)是一个具有挑战性的方面。作为网络的新规范,软件定义网络(SDN)响应传统网络的局限性而上升。SDN的优势在于它具有提供全局网络视图,可编程性,将数据平面与控制平面分离的能力。SDN架构与面向服务的架构(SOA)范式的集成带来了一种新颖的基于网络的服务交付概念。但是,这也为在这些网络中维持QoS提出了新的挑战。来自学术界和行业的研究人员已经提出并开发了几种用于SDN中QoS管理的解决方案。但是,在基于SOA的SDN中为QoS管理开发和应用此类解决方案时,仍然存在差距。本文旨在通过概述基于SOA的SDN中现有QoS管理技术有效性的草图来找出这些差距。我们首先确定要在基于SOA的SDN中应用QoS管理技术需要满足的四个不同要求。然后,我们将相关的QoS管理方法分为以下五个主要类别:SDN中基于QoS的控制器设计基于资源分配的方法基于队列调度和管理的方法QoS驱动的最佳路由以及基于服务水平协议(SLA)的质量管理。然后,我们将每种类别的技术工作与已确定的需求进行比较,以确保在基于SOA的SDN架构中提供端到端QoS的需求,并提出未来研究的方向。

更新日期:2021-02-26
down
wechat
bug